TRANSFER DRIVE GEAR
MANUAL TRANSMISSION AND DIFFERENTIAL
1O.Transfer Drive Gear
A: REMOVAL
1) Remove the manual transmission assembly
from vehicle. <Ref. to MT-27, REMOVAL, Manual
Transmission Assembly.>
2) Remove the back-up light switch and neutral po-
sition switch. <Ref. to MT-37, REMOVAL, Switches
and Harness.>
3) Remove the transfer case with extension case
assembly. <Ref. to MT-41, REMOVAL, Transfer
Case and Extension Case Assembly.>
4) Remove the extension case assembly.
5) Remove the transfer driven gear.
6) Remove the transfer drive gear.

INSTALLATION
1) Install the transfer drive gear.
Tightening torque:
26 N.m (2.7 kgf-m, 20 fi-lb)

2) Install the transfer driven gear.
3) Install the extension case assembly.
4) Install the transfer case and extension case as-
sembly. <Ref. to MT-41, INSTALLATION, Transfer
Case and Extension Case Assembly.>
5 ) Install the back-up light switch and neutral posi-
tion switch. <Ref. to MT-38, INSTALLATION,
Switches and Harness.>
6) Install the manual transmission assembly from
vehicle. <Ref. to MT-30, INSTALLATION, Manual
Transmission Assembly.>

D: ASSEMBLY
1) Set the ST applying to inner race of bearing and
instal to drive shaft.
ST 398177700
INSTALLER
CAUTION:
Do not apply pressure in excess
of
10 kN (1 ton,
1.1
US ton,
1 .O
Imp ton)
2) Install the snap ring on transfer drive shaft.
3) Inspect the clearance between snap ring and in-
ner race of ball bearing. <Ref. to MT-46, INSPEC-
TION, Transfer Drive Gear.>
